Abstract

Pre labour rupture of membrane is associated with an increased maternal and perinatal morbidity and mortality. So confirmatory diagnosis is essential before initiating the definitive treatment of PROM.This study was a cross sectional, case control, hospital based study. All pregnant women having gestational age 28 to 42 weeks are divided into 3 groups as per criteria. Each group has 30 pregnant women group 1 and group 2 are the cases studied and group 3 is control group. Data analysis was done by ANOVA test, kurskal Wallis Test. Difference between two groups are analysed using Man whitney’s U test.The level of vaginal fluid urea and creatinine came out to be higher in group 1 (confirmed cases) than group 2 (suspected cases) and group 3 (controls).Detection of urea and creatinine in vaginal fluid is easy, safe and cost effective method to diagnose PROM.

When the membrane ruptures spontaneously before the onset of labour, it is called pre labour rupture of membrane. 1 Spontaneous onset of labour in term PROM is 86% and in PPROM is around 40%. There is no definitive method to diagnose a PROM. Method for diagnosis is mainly from maternal history of watery discharge and on speculum examination seeing pool of amniotic fluid in posterior fornix. The test taken in this studyto confirm leaking is based on the principal that amniotic fluid contain urea and creatinine of fetal urine. Normal vagina does not contain urea and creatinine so only when the membranes rutures urea and creatinine is detected in vagina
